That is to say, the H uff a z (plural of Hafiz) of the Holy Quran, all of them together, could not have made a mistake unanimously. The large number of H uff a z was due to a special plan of Allah the Almighty, because when the Holy Quran was started to be printed on paper the number of H uff a z started to come down. From this we learn that this method was also a part of the Divine scheme, and that human planning had nothing to do with it. As for the preservation of its true meaning Allah the Almighty raised noble Auliy a ’ (holy people), in every century, in the beginning, in the middle, and also at the end of it; who, by the grace of Allah, were so close to Him that He Himself taught them the science of the Holy Quran. He Himself became their teacher. Such people fulfilled the requirements of their age, addressed the issues and resolved the problems of their time.
